Software as a Service (SaaS). This refers to cloud-based or Net-primarily based application, which can be accessed on-line by means of an Internet browser, rather than stored locally on a practice's servers. The simple remote and on-the-go access of SaaS software program, as effectively as the decreased up-front charges (given that hardware expenses are minimized), make SaaS solutions specifically popular with plastic surgeons. Cease smoking. If you smoke, you ought to quit at least 3 weeks before your surgery. Smoking impedes your blood circulation, damages your skin, and slows healing.
